Mika Lönnström Vows to Lead Lobi Stars to Success in Nigeria Premier Football League

Lobi Stars Football Club has appointed Finnish coach Mika Lönnström as its new head coach, signaling a fresh direction for the team in the Nigeria Premier Football League (NPFL) this season. Lönnström, introduced at a brief unveiling ceremony at the club’s training ground on Tuesday, expressed his dedication to guiding Lobi Stars to greater heights.

“I’m honoured to be part of Lobi Stars’ rich history and committed to driving the team to success,” Lönnström stated, sharing his vision for a competitive season ahead. His appointment brings international experience to the Makurdi-based club and has generated excitement among fans and players alike.

Lönnström, 60, will work closely with Lobi Stars’ technical adviser, Nigerian football legend Daniel Amokachi. Together, they are expected to strengthen the team’s performance as they prepare for their upcoming clash against Abia Warriors on Saturday.

With this new leadership, Lobi Stars aims to make a significant impact in the NPFL, revitalizing its strategy and building on its legacy.
